In today's world, we all want to stay healthy and strong, and one of the best ways to do that is by boosting our immunity. Immunity is the body's ability to fight off infections and diseases. A strong immune system helps keep us healthy and prevents us from getting sick.
So, how can you boost your immunity? Here are some tips that can help:
Eat a healthy and balanced diet: A diet rich in fruits, vegetables, whole grains, lean protein, and healthy fats can help boost your immune system. These foods contain vitamins, minerals, and antioxidants that support immunity.
Stay hydrated: Drinking plenty of water can help flush out toxins from your body and keep your immune system functioning properly.
Exercise regularly: Regular exercise helps improve circulation, reduce stress, and boost immunity. Aim for at least 30 minutes of moderate exercise a day.
Get enough sleep: Sleep is essential for the body to repair and regenerate. Lack of sleep can weaken the immune system and make you more susceptible to illness.
Manage stress: Chronic stress can weaken the immune system, so it's important to find ways to manage stress. This can include mindfulness practices, yoga, meditation, or simply taking a break when you need it.
Avoid smoking and excessive alcohol consumption: Both smoking and excessive alcohol consumption can weaken the immune system and increase the risk of infections and diseases.
Consider supplements: Some supplements, such as vitamin C, vitamin D, zinc, and probiotics, have been shown to support immunity. However, it's important to talk to your doctor before taking any supplements.
In summary, boosting your immunity involves making healthy lifestyle choices such as eating a balanced diet, staying hydrated, exercising regularly, getting enough sleep, managing stress, avoiding smoking and excessive alcohol consumption, and considering supplements. By following these tips, you can help keep your immune system strong and stay healthy.

There are three special cases of immunity from tort liability. They are intrafamily immunity, governmental immunity, and charitable immunity. Intrafamily immunity is immunity from a tort action brought by an immediate family member. Governmental immunity is immunity of a governmental agency from a tort action. Charitable immunity is immunity of a charitable organization from a tort action.
